Based on P and S wave travel times of local, regional and far earthquakes recorded on 115 station distributed in capital area and Handan network in HebeiProvince, P and S wave velocity structures beneath Taihangshan tectonic belt and areas at its east were obtained in the depth of 300km by seismic tomography technology. The results show that, there exists obviously transversal unhomogeneous in upper mantle velocity profiles along Taihangshan tectonic belt, where its southern, middle and northern segments exhibits their different structure features.
